Description

Since the days of Von Dutch, hot rod and motorcycle enthusiasts have used pinstripes both as stand-alone art, and as a compliment to a flame or graphic paint job. The best way to learn is from someone who does it all day, and this book highlights 12 top pinstripe artists and their work, each chapter on a separate project, start to finish, from initial design to complete finish. There is full advice from the artist answering all the questions frequently asked: how do you load paint on a brush? How much paint to use? Why use this method, that type of brush? Author Biography:

Best known for motorcycle titles like How to Build a Chopper and How to Build a Cheap Chopper, how-to author Tim Remus is also the author of custom painting books like Advanced Airbrush Art and fabrication titles like Ultimate Sheet Metal Fabrication. Today the former auto mechanic runs a small publishing company, Wolfgang Publications, located in Stillwater Minnesota. Some of his personal projects include a recently finished 250-tire soft-tail and an old Henry J hot rod he says may never be finished.
